From left to right: Jessie Ryan (Miss Spider), Jermaine Golden (Centipede), Hayley Zeal (Ladybird), Andrew Barton (Old Green Grass-hopper) and Patrick O’Driscoll (James) interact with the imaginary giant peach in Mad Duckling Theatre’s “James and the Giant Peach.” The play has plenty of opportunities for audience interaction and puts a high-fashion spin on the insect world. The play will be presented in Amazon Park at 11 a.m. July 10 through 14, and it will then move to Island Park in Springfield from July 17 to 21. Tickets are $5 for everyone over 2 years and $4 per person for groups of 10 or more.
